merge(audio): land feat/linux-stream-sink — Linux host-owned stream sink
Merges 44b71e74 (see its message for the full design: the "Punktfunk Stream
Speaker" Audio/Sink claimed as the session's default output — the crackle
root fix for hardware-sink churn — plus the core-error liveness fix and true
5.1/7.1 capture) across the W1–W8 refactor that landed since the branch
forked:
- punktfunk1.rs was split on main: the audio_thread idle()/drain() hunks are
hand-ported into native/audio.rs (same three sites: reuse-drain comment,
encoder-fail park, end-of-thread park).
- pwinit moved to pf-capture (W6.2): the branch's crate::pwinit calls in
pw_thread and stream_sink.rs become pf_capture::pwinit.
- Kept main's log-tier demotions (stream-state + setup lines at debug)
inside the restructured pw_thread.
Resolution verified on Linux (home-worker-5): clippy -D warnings clean +
173 punktfunk-host tests green at the 691c064a-based equivalent ba5973a2;
re-verified at this base before landing.
